The American Rescue Plan Act (ARPA) was passed in 2021 to help the country recover from the COVID-19 pandemic. This resulted in an infusion of funds to cities and counties across the country.

Shasta County has been allocated $34.9 million to invest locally. This money has the potential to have significant impact on our community for years to come.

This money is able to be used in a variety of ways within the ARPA guidelines.
